Old Boots left this review about Canal Tavern

Near the canal as the name suggests but I’m afraid there’s no delightful canal side garden just rough ground used as a car park and the entrance to a scruffy boatyard. The front offers views to a concrete road bridge. Nonetheless it’s a popular Saturday lunchtime place for pensioners and families. There’s a dining area at the back and some more publike seating areas in front and to the side of the counter. Three pulls with Taylors Boltmaker and Hobgoblin Gold, also a selection of usual and unusual kegs plus an odd bubbling Corona fount with its own limes holder. I had a pretty mediocre Taylor’s Boltmaker. However the staff were competent and coping well with the hordes. Lots of silverware in a cabinet, an unusual golf trophy, a telly showing rugby league and a juke box caught my eye. Traditional decor and furnishings.

Rob Hunter left this review about Canal Tavern

Visited the other day. Three hand pulls at the bar, one of these was labelled as "conditioning" but unfortunately without giving away what may be coming on next. The other two were Old Peculiar and Boltmaker. The Boltmaker was £1.60 for a half.

As you enter the pub the island bar is in front of you. There are some leather chairs along with traditional banquette seating, copper topped tables and low stools. There are steps down to the dining area with wooden tables and chairs.

At the time of my midweek visit around 3pm there were a few locals chatting round the bar and a table had just finished dining.

Not the most exciting beer selection but overall it's a nice pub I felt able to relax in. Service was friendly too.
